[JS] 프로그래머스 입문 : 2차원으로 만들기
·
JavaScript & TypeScript/🧩 Algorithm
https://school.programmers.co.kr/learn/courses/30/lessons/120842 프로그래머스SW개발자를 위한 평가, 교육, 채용까지 Total Solution을 제공하는 개발자 성장을 위한 베이스캠프programmers.co.kr 문제 정수 배열 num_list와 정수 n이 매개변수로 주어집니다. num_list를 다음 설명과 같이 2차원 배열로 바꿔 return하도록 solution 함수를 완성해주세요. num_list가 [1, 2, 3, 4, 5, 6, 7, 8] 로 길이가 8이고 n이 2이므로 num_list를 2 * 4 배열로 다음과 같이 변경합니다. 2차원으로 바꿀 때에는 num_list의 원소들을 앞에서부터 n개씩 나눠 2차원 배열로 변경합니다. num_li..
[JS] 프로그래머스_입문 : 제곱수 판별하기 (Math.sqrt)
·
JavaScript & TypeScript/🧩 Algorithm
9.18 하루에 하나라도 꼭 코테 풀기!(입문은 얼른 끝내버리고 알고리즘 문제도 풀어봐야 할텐데일단 자격증 시험 공부도 있고 알바도 하고 있어서.. 10월에 시험이 끝나면 해야할 게 많겠다.) 코테 입문 문제 - 제곱수 판별하기 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r ❓ 문제어떤 자연수를 제곱했을 때 나오는 정수를 제곱수라고 합니다. 정수 n이 매개변수로 주어질 때, n이 제곱수라면 1을 아니라면 2를 return하도록 solution 함수를 완성해주세요. 제한사항 1 ≤ n ≤ 1,000,000  🪄 내 코드function solution(n) {..
[JS] 프로그래머스_ 입문 : 배열 뒤집기 (Array.reverse, unshift 등)
·
JavaScript & TypeScript/🧩 Algorithm
8.26 코테 입문 문제 - 배열 뒤집기 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r간단히 풀 수 있지만 생각보다 풀이가 다양한 문제였다! ❓ 문제정수가 들어 있는 배열 num_list가 매개변수로 주어집니다. num_list의 원소의 순서를 거꾸로 뒤집은 배열을 return하도록 solution 함수를 완성해주세요.   🪄 내 코드function solution(num_list) { let answer = []; for (let i = num_list.length-1; i >= 0; i--) { answer.push(num..
[JS] 프로그래머스_ 입문 : 배열의 유사도 (Array.filter, includes 메서드)
·
JavaScript & TypeScript/🧩 Algorithm
8.21 코테 입문 문제 - 배열의 유사도알듯 말듯하다가.. 솔직히 바로 filter 메서드를 써야겠다고 떠올렸던 건 아니지만 😅여튼 나머지는 스스로 써서 해결! (일단 배열 원소에 조건을 달아야 한다면 filter을 생각하자)  ❓ 문제두 배열이 얼마나 유사한지 확인해보려고 합니다. 문자열 배열 s1과 s2가 주어질 때 같은 원소의 개수를 return하도록 solution 함수를 완성해주세요.  🪄 내 코드function solution(s1, s2) { return s1.filter(x => s2.includes(x)).length;}배열 메서드 filter, includes, length 를 사용했다.s1 배열의 원소 중,  s2 배열에도 포함된 (includes) 원소이면 골라내서 (fi..
[JS] 프로그래머스_입문 : 짝수는 싫어요 (간단 for문, Array.from 등 배열 메서드)
·
JavaScript & TypeScript/🧩 Algorithm
8.5  코테 입문 문제 - 짝수는 싫어요  간단하고 쉬운 문제.❓ 문제정수 n이 매개변수로 주어질 때, n 이하의 홀수가 오름차순으로 담긴 배열을 return하도록 solution 함수를 완성해주세요.  🪄 내 코드function solution(n) { let answerArr = []; for (let i = 1; i  array 를 생성한 후  for 반복문을 통해 1부터 n까지, 2씩 증가하는 수 (홀수) 를 하나씩 배열에 넣어준다.이 방법이 가장 흔하고 가독성 좋은(?) 방법인 것 같다. 배열 생성 후   for 반복문과 함께 array.push( ) 배열 메서드를 사용하면 된다.   🧸 다른 풀이 1) for 문 안 if문 사용function solution(n) { co..
[프로젝트 회고] 내일배움캠프 최종프로젝트 'soom' 마무리 회고
·
✍️ 프로젝트 과정 & 회고
5.3 수정 예정 🌳- 5.1 최종발표회   💻 프로젝트명  친환경 및 지속가능성을 추구하는 환경보호 커뮤니티🌏 SOOM Web Page내일배움캠프 React 4기 🌏지.지.마(지구를 지킬 마스터피스)개발 기간 : 2024.03.26 ~ 2024.04.30 (5주 간)🔗 배포주소 및 시연영상정식 배포 사이트 : https://www.soom-greenlife.com/테스트 ID/PW : test@gmail.com / test11!시연 영상 : https://youtu.be/KKf7HcJO1Gk🚩 프로젝트 소개"SOOM" - 친환경 및 지속가능성을 추구하는 플랫폼으로, 환경 보호를 위한 모임을 직접 만들고 인증샷을 공유할 수 있는 커뮤니티 사이트입니다.상세 소개사용자들이 친환경적이고 지속 가능한..
[프로젝트 과정] 배포 후 카카오맵 api - appkey=undefined 에러 문제 (: api key 하나로 통일하기)
·
✍️ 프로젝트 과정 & 회고
🙀 4.20 ❌ 문제 드디어 마지막으로 main 브랜치로 merge하고 배포사이트를 확인했는데, 반응형이나, 내가 넣은 주소 검색 기능 등 잘 작동되는 게 확인됐지만 ❗ 카카오 맵 api 부분에서 에러가 떴다. ❗ 카카오맵을 불러오는 모달창이나 페이지에서만 흰 화면과 함께 client side .. exception 이라면서 콘솔을 확인하라며 에러가 떴으며, 콘솔에서는 cannot read properties of undefined .. maps ? 이런 에러가 떴는데, 내가 카카오맵 api 를 사용할 때, new window.kakao.maps 이런 식으로 사용하고 있기 때문에 카카오맵 api 문제로 보였다. 또 결정적으로 개발자도구 network를 확인해보니 다음과 같았다. 카카오맵 api 사용 ur..
[최종프로젝트과정] 카카오맵 api
·
✍️ 프로젝트 과정 & 회고
..
[프로젝트 과정] 최종프로젝트 :
·
✍️ 프로젝트 과정 & 회고
4.16 메인페이지 parallax scroll (어바웃페이지도 추가?) 구현 (근데 react-parallax 라이브러리는 사용이 잘 안돼서 포기 ..여툰 그걸 굳이 쓸 필요없긴했다) 카카오맵 지도 api 사용해보기 주소 검색 라이브러리 (daum) 사용 모두 처음으로 시도해본 거여서 좀 신기했다.
[프로젝트 과정] 최종프로젝트 : 중간 발표날
·
✍️ 프로젝트 과정 & 회고
4.15 + 디자이너님과 회의 디자인 수정하기 튜터님 피드백 lighthouse 사용